A major crash at W Grand Parkway S and FM 1464 in Richmond brought traffic to a standstill Tuesday morning. The collision happened at 8:21 AM, snarling the intersection during what should've been a manageable mid-morning window.
The impact was significant enough to pull multiple crews to the scene. Responding officers worked to clear the roadway and manage traffic flow around the damaged vehicles. Clear skies and warm conditions—86 degrees with no weather complications—meant visibility wasn't a factor in this one.
This intersection has developed a serious pattern. According to LTA data, W Grand Parkway S and FM 1464 has logged 14 incidents in the past 30 days, with 13 classified as major. Stretch that window to 90 days and the count climbs to 39 total incidents, 35 of them major. Over the past 12 months, the location has recorded 63 incidents, with 56 marked as major. That's not random noise—it's a corridor that consistently sees serious collisions.
